A plate of mass M is held in air by firing bullets each of mass m with same velocity in virtically upward direction. If n bullets are fired per minute and each bullet strikes the plate with speed v and rebounds with half of the speed with which it strikes the plate, then the speed with which bullets are striking the plate is ( full question in given figure ) solve by process

Answer:v=\frac{20Mg}{nm}

Explanation:

Given mass of bullet is m and that of Plate is M

now change in momentum of bullet will give the impulse imparted to Plate

initial Velocity of bullet is v in m/s

final velocity of bullet is -\frac{v}{2}

change in momentum of bullet is =mv-(-m\frac{v}{2})

dP=\frac{3mv}{2}

Now change in momentum is Fdt

Fdt=dp

F=\frac{n}{60}\times \frac{3mv}{2}

and F should balance the weight of Plate

Mg=\frac{n}{60}\times \frac{3mv}{2}

v=\frac{20Mg}{nm}
